Materials Matter

First things first, the quality of furniture starts with the materials. Whether it's solid wood, metal, or upholstery, each material brings its own character. For example, hardwood is known for its durability, while softwoods are often easier to work with. And let's not forget about the eco-friendly options that are gaining traction nowadays!

Prototyping: Bringing Ideas to Life

Once the design is finalized, it's time for prototyping. This is where the magic starts to happen! Craftsmen whip up a prototype to test the design, functionality, and aesthetics. It's like a dress rehearsal before the grand performance! If the prototype doesn't pass muster, adjustments are made, and the prototype may go through several iterations until it's just right.

Manufacturing: The Heart of the Process

After the prototype shines, the manufacturing phase kicks in. This involves cutting, shaping, and assembling the materials. Each piece of furniture undergoes meticulous attention to detail. Machinery plays a significant role here, but skilled artisans still add that personal touch. It's a blend of technology and tradition!

Finishing Touches

Once assembled, the furniture pieces need their finishing touches. This could involve sanding, staining, or painting. It's like putting on the final coat of nail polish—only it's for your couch or dining set! The finish not only enhances the appearance but also protects the furniture from wear and tear.

Quality Control: A Must!

Before the furniture makes its way to your home, it undergoes a rigorous quality control process. Inspectors check for flaws, stability, and overall aesthetics. If something's off, it's back to the workshop for adjustments. This step ensures that what you bring home is nothing short of perfection!
